Output ec1d2d2c3f4b0edd789570b957a654a2566654d2ff7fea2e2a6f9705250d7d35:0

value
7387954
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ef3cc249142338faf26e786d782e5bd0e7028020 OP_EQUAL
address
3PVzCzhC7oksnQsxvBG6DjwcqtAzJqsQYs
transaction
ec1d2d2c3f4b0edd789570b957a654a2566654d2ff7fea2e2a6f9705250d7d35
confirmations
129633
spent
true